جدول المحتويات
Excel CHAR دالة (a دالة نصية ) تعطي حرفًا محددًا عندما يتم إعطاء رقم صالح كمدخل. يصعب العثور على بعض الأحرف ، يمكنك بسهولة إدخال هذه الأحرف باستخدام وظيفة CHAR . أي رقم بين 1 إلى 255 له حرف مخصص له في جهاز الكمبيوتر الخاص بك وفقًا لـ ASCII .
رمز النظام الأمريكي لتبادل المعلومات ، أو ASCII ، هو معيار ترميز الأحرف المستخدم في الاتصالات الرقمية. يتم تعيين رقم صحيح فريد لكل حرف يمكن إدخاله في الوظيفة CHAR . يمكن أن يكون الحرف رقمًا أو أبجديًا أو علامات ترقيم أو أحرفًا خاصة أو أحرف تحكم. على سبيل المثال ، كود ASCII لـ [فاصلة] ، هو 044. الحروف الأبجدية الصغيرة a-z لها قيم ASCII تتراوح من 097 إلى 1222.
📂 تنزيل المصنف التدريبي
استخدامات الدالة CHAR.xlsx
مقدمة إلى وظيفة CHAR
♦ الهدف
ترجع الوظيفة CHAR الحرف المحدد برقم الرمز من مجموعة الأحرف لجهاز الكمبيوتر الخاص بك.
♦ بناء الجملة
CHAR(number)
♦ شرح الحجة
الوسيطة | مطلوب / اختياري | شرح |
---|---|---|
رقم | مطلوب | رقم بين 1 إلى 255 مخصص لحرف معين |
الإخراج
ستعيد الدالة CHAR حرفًا بناءً على الرقم المعطى كوسيطة.
♦ التوفر
هذا تم تقديم الوظيفة في OFFICE 2010 . أي إصدار مكتب منذ عام 2010 يحتوي على هذه الوظيفة.
6 أمثلة مناسبة لاستخدام وظيفة CHAR في Excel
الآن سنرى بعض الأمثلة على استخدام وظيفة CHAR والتي سوف تساعدك على فهم الوظيفة واستخداماتها بشكل أكثر وضوحًا.
1. إضافة سلسلتين باستخدام وظيفة CHAR
يمكنك إضافة سلسلتين مختلفتين باستخدام وظيفة CHAR .
➤ اكتب الصيغة التالية في خلية فارغة ( C7 ) ،
=B7 &CHAR(45)& B8
أضف سلاسل الخلية B7 و B8 بواصلة وستعطي العائد في الخلية C7 . إذا كنت تريد إضافة السلسلتين بأي حرف آخر بدلاً من واصلة ، فيجب عليك إدخال رمز مختلف. على سبيل المثال ، إذا كنت تريد ضم السلاسل بواسطة فاصلة ، فأنت بحاجة إلى إدخال 44 كرمز أو 32 لمسافة فقط.
➤ اضغط على ENTER
نتيجة لذلك ، ستحصل على السلسلتين مرتبطتين بواصلة في الخلية C7 .
2. إضافة حرف إلى سلسلة
يمكنك أيضًا إضافة حرف إلى سلسلة بواسطة الوظيفة CHAR . لنفترض ، في المثال التالي ، أننا نريد إضافة # مع رمز المنتج. للقيام بذلك ،
➤ اكتب الصيغة التالية في خلية فارغة( C7 ) ،
=B6&CHAR(35)
ستضيف الصيغة # (رمز الحرف 35 ) إلى نص الخلية B6 وسيعود في الخلية C7 .
➤ اضغط على ENTER
نتيجة لذلك ، سترى حرفًا # تمت إضافته إلى النص في الخلية C7 .
3. إزالة حرف من سلسلة
يمكنك أيضًا إزالة حرف من سلسلة بمساعدة الوظيفة CHAR والوظيفة SUBSTITUTE . لإزالة الحرف # من سلسلة الخلية B7 ،
➤ اكتب الصيغة في الخلية C7 ،
=SUBSTITUTE(B7,CHAR(35),"")
هنا ، ستعطي الوظيفة CHAR الحرف # للرمز 35 و ستعمل الدالة SUBSTITUTE على إزالة الحرف من الخلية B7 عن طريق استبداله بسلسلة فارغة.
➤ اضغط على ENTER
سترى أن الحرف قد تم إزالته.
4. أضف سلسلتين مع فاصل أسطر باستخدام وظيفة CHAR
أخرى استخدام وظيفة CHAR هو أنه يمكننا استخدام هذه الوظيفة لإضافة سلسلتين مع فاصل سطر. للقيام بذلك ،
➤ اكتب الصيغة في الخلية C7 ،
=B7&CHAR(10)&B8
ستنضم الصيغة إلى نصوص الخلية B7 والخلية B8 مع فاصل أسطر حيث أن رمز الحرف لفاصل الأسطر هو 10 .
➤ اضغط على ENTER
وسترى النص من هاتين الخليتين مرتبطين معًا في خلية C7 بفاصل أسطر.
5. استبدل فاصل الأسطر بفاصلة بواسطة وظيفة CHAR
يمكنك أيضًا استبدال فاصل الأسطر بـ أي حرف آخر باستخدام SUBSTITUTE والوظيفة CHAR تمامًا. في هذا المثال ، سنرى استبدال فاصل الأسطر بفاصلة. أولاً ،
➤ اكتب الصيغة في الخلية C7 ،
=SUBSTITUTE(B7,CHAR(10),CHAR(44))
The CHAR (10) <ستُرجع الأجزاء 2> فاصل سطر وستُرجع الأجزاء CHAR (44) فاصلة. بعد ذلك ، ستستبدل الوظيفة SUBSTITUTE فاصل الأسطر بفاصلة.
➤ اضغط على ENTER
نتيجة لذلك ، سترى أن فاصل الأسطر قد تم استبداله بفاصلة.
6. وظيفة CHAR لإنشاء قائمة بالأحرف
أنت يمكن عمل قائمة برمز ASCII والأحرف المرتبطة بمساعدة الوظيفة CHAR . أولاً ،
➤ اكتب الصيغة التالية
=CHAR(ROW())
ستعيد الصيغة الحرف الأول.
➤ اضغط على أدخل واسحب الخلية إلى الخلية 255 من تلك الخلية.
نتيجة لذلك ، ستحصل على قائمة كاملة بالأحرف. في الصورة أدناه ، أظهرت جزءًا من تلك القائمة. ستحصل على القائمة الكاملة في ملف Excel التدريبي.
أشياء يجب تذكرها عند استخدام وظيفة CHAR
📌 يجب عليك إدخال رقم بين من 1 إلى 255 إلى الوظيفة CHAR . خلاف ذلك ، ستظهر الصيغة #Value! خطأ.
📌 يمكن أن يختلف الرمز في أنظمة التشغيل المختلفة. لذلك ، إذا كنت تستخدم أي نظام تشغيل آخر غير Windows ، مثل Linux أو macOS ، فيمكن أن يكون رمز الأحرف المختلفة مختلفًا.
📌 إذا قمت بإدخال قيمة غير رقمية ، فإن CHAR ستظهر الوظيفة #Value! خطأ.
📌 يمكن استخدام وظيفة الكود كوظيفة عكسية CHAR مما يعني أنه يمكنك معرفة رمز أي حرف بواسطة الكود . على سبيل المثال ، أدخل = CODE ("A") ، وسوف ترجع 65 .
📌 لا يمكن للوظيفة CHAR إرجاع جميع الشخصيات. للأحرف المتقدمة ، يمكنك استخدام وظيفة UNICHAR .
الخاتمة
آمل أن تساعدك هذه المقالة على فهم تطبيقات CHAR <2 بشكل أفضل> وظيفة في Excel. إذا كان لديك أي لبس حول الوظيفة ، فالرجاء ترك تعليق. إذا كنت تعرف أي استخدامات إضافية لهذه الوظيفة ، فيرجى إبلاغي بذلك.